Isrg Knowledge Base
The Best Way to Gain Knowledge
Browsing Tag

South Africa

India vs South Africa – The Cricket Rivalry 2017-18

Well to start off, ever since readmission of SA in Cricket, they have time and again brought some very big names and solid teams with bilateral series as well as world tournaments. But their inability to choke under pressure has left them devoid of any major world title. On the other hand, India was always the weaker side and before the turn of the…